Isolation:
Input channels (as a group), power, and network circuits are
isolated from each other for common-mode voltages up to 250VAC, or
354V DC off DC power ground, on a continuous basis (will withstand
1500VAC dielectric strength test for one minute without breakdown).
Complies with test requirements of ANSI/ISA-82.01-1988 for voltage
rating specified.
Installation Category:
Designed to operate in an installation in a Pollution
Degree 2 environment with an installation category (over-voltage
category) II rating.
Electromagnetic Interference Immunity (EMI):
Unit has demonstrated
measurement shift less than
0.25% of input span with interference
from switching solenoids, commutator motors, and drill motors.
Electromagnetic Compatibility (EMC) -
Immunity Per European Norm BS EN 61000-6-2:2005:
Electrostatic Discharge (ESD) Immunity:
4KV direct contact
and
8KV air-discharge to the enclosure port per IEC61000-4-2.
Radiated Field Immunity (RFI):
10V/M, 80 to 1000MHz AM, 1.4 to
2GHz 3V/M, and 2 to 2.7GHz 1V/M, per IEC61000-4-3.
Electrical Fast Transient Immunity (EFT):
2KV to power, and 1KV to
signal I/O per IEC61000-4-4.
Conducted RF Immunity (CRFI):
10Vrms, 150KHz to 80MHz, per
IEC61000-4-6.
Surge Immunity:
0.5KV per IEC61000-4-5.
Emissions Per European Norm BS EN 61000-6-4:2007
Radiated Frequency Emissions:
30 to 1000MHz per CISPR16 Class A
